Prebbleton 1ha bare land
Sheltered 1ha property, one of two remaining on Kingcraft Drive, Prebbleton.
Established in 1991 on free draining soils with mature shelter trees. Double fenced into two paddocks 53x60m and 55x120m. Includes irrigation well (details available).
Zoned Rural Inner Plains with overlying Existing Development Area (EDA) status.
Potential for future rezoning allowing subdivision.
Water, power, telephone and fibre ducting to boundary.
Boundary lines in photo approximate only.

Addictive Eaters Anonymous
Monthly AEA Web Events
The AEA Web Event is a monthly online meeting where AEA members from all over the world come together to share their experience, strength and hope. Three members speak for 10 minutes each, followed by member sharing.
